Canyon Glacier
Canyon Glacier is a glacier in Yakutat, Southcentral Alaska and has an elevation of 2,657 feet.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Glacier with an elevation of 2,657 feet
- Description: glacier in Alaska
- Also known as: “Steep Glacier”
